Urgent: 6.0-magnitude quake hits near Guam -- USGS

Xinhua,May 22, 2018 Adjust font size:

HONG KONG, May 22 (Xinhua) -- An earthquake measuring 6.0 on the Richter scale jolted 122 km ESE of Guam at 00:26:04 GMT on Tuesday, the U.S. Geological Survey said.

The epicenter, with a depth of 10.0 km, was initially determined to be at 12.76 degrees north latitude and 145.754 degrees east longitude. Enditem
